PRODUCT REVIEW: VIZONDEMAND

VizOnDemand covers the most critical areas of the casino business – slots and player development and marketing. Operators have seamless access to their most important data. VizOnDemandproducts are configurable and provide actionable recommendations as well as insightful reports that track both machine and player data.

VizOnDemand’s out-of-the-box reporting capability provides immediate impact and syncs with industry-best practice analytics. Whether you want to see high-level performance metrics or drill down into granular detail of your games, manufacturers, and/or players, Viz makes it simple to grab these insights and make revenue-driving decisions from them.

Slot Recommendation Engine (SRE) automates two time consuming but critical casino functions: optimizing slot floor decisions and estimating – in advance – the ROI for any given slot change. SRE uses both machine and customer data to provide rapid and prioritized recommendations for products that are already on the casino floor.SRE helps operators quickly find new revenue opportunities by analyzingthe entire floor to find hidden low costand high impact changes. This allows casinos to optimize their capital spend and ensure that the right games are in the right place for the right customers.
